The broadcast communications business is generally capital-concentrated and operators have various types of heavy assets on their books such as exchanges, ducts, cell towers, copper and fiber networks, data centers, etc.
Telecommunication is made up of organizations through which communication can be done on a global level. Communication can be established by various methods such as telephone, internet, etc. It can either be video call or audio.
In the telecommunication sector, the big organization deals as a telephone operator, satellite companies, etc. Telecommunication companies need lots of cash flow to purchase instruments and equipment & to create a network. Overall, this industry is huge and expensive as well.
Assets tracking is the procedure to monitor assets and let you know where the asset is located physically. It also lets you know the status of each asset. Asset tracking is done for asset utilization to its optimum limit. It also provides security to the asset. Asset tracking is very important for telecom asset management.

For asset tracking there are many options are available such as Barcode QR Code (Quick Response Code), GPS (Global Positioning System), BLE (Bluetooth low energy), or RFID (Radio-frequency identification), IoT (Internet of Things), etc.Organizations have a plethora of assets.
